Burdock Conch vs Ornate Brigadier

Aethes rubigana compared with Odontomyia ornata

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Burdock Conch Ornate Brigadier
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Arthropoda (Arthropods)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class same Insecta (Insects) Insecta (Insects)
Order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) Diptera (Diptera)
Family Tortricidae Stratiomyidae
Genus Aethes Odontomyia
Species Aethes rubigana Odontomyia ornata

Evolutionary Relationship

Burdock Conch and Ornate Brigadier share a common ancestor at the Class level: Insecta. (Insects)
